Arm trims forecast, shares drop 6% despite Q3 beat

Arm Holdings, a chip technology provider, said that it no longer expects to reach the upper end of its full year guidance but slightly surpassed Wall Street’s estimates for the current quarter.

Despite this, shares fell 6% in after-hours trading.

The UK-based company adjusted its revenue guidance to US$3.94 billion to US$4.04 billion, slightly lower than the previous forecast.

For Q3, Arm reported US$983 million in revenue, a 19% year-on-year increase, surpassing expectations.

Arm expects fourth-quarter revenue between US$1.18 billion and US$1.28 billion, slightly above analysts’ projections.

The company is focusing on expanding royalties from its latest Armv9 chip technology and data center applications.
